Waiting for IUL Approval
After conducting further research, I’ve decided that I’m not comfortable proceeding with my IUL application. I believe I’ve already paid a premium, but no second payment has been made, and it’s been over a month since I started this process.
I’ve had my medical exam just last week, and my agent is expected to follow up with me this week.
My question is: Am I able to back out of this process?
It sounds like you’re in a bit of a frustrating situation with your Indexed Universal Life (IUL) policy approval. Generally, you have the right to back out or cancel an application before the policy is officially issued, but it’s best to check the specific terms and conditions of your agreement with the insurance company.
If you’ve already paid a premium but haven’t received approval, contact your agent as soon as possible for clarification on your options. They should be able to guide you through the cancellation process if you decide to withdraw your application. Additionally, you might want to inquire if there are any penalties or if your premium is refundable. It’s always good to get everything in writing for your records.
